Asunto: Variant of TYR and Autoimmunity Susceptibility Loci in Generalized Vitiligo
The results of a genomewide association study of generalized vitiligo implicate genes involved in the immune response and also a variant of TYR, which encodes tyrosinase. This variant of TYR encodes a protein that seems particularly likely to be detected by immune surveillance. |
